Lets compare vitamin content per 100 grams of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e vs Fresh Orange juice:
- 100 grams of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e have 2.9 times more Vitamin A, 2.7 times more Vitamin B2, 2.1 times more Vitamin B3, 9.5 times more Vitamin E and 41 times more Vitamin K than Fresh Orange juice.
- While 100 g of Raw Orange juice contain 2.1 times more Vitamin B5, 1.9 times more Vitamin B9 and 22.7 times more Vitamin C than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e.
- Both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e and Fresh Orange juice provide similar amounts of Vitamin B1 and Vitamin B6 per 100 grams.
- 100 grams of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B5
- 100 grams of Fresh Orange juice have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in E and Vitamin K
- Both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e as well as Raw Orange juice have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 in 100 grams.
Comparing minerals per 100 grams for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e vs Fresh Orange juice:
- 100 grams of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e have 3.2 times more Calcium, 1.6 times more Copper, 4.1 times more Iron, 9.3 times more Manganese, 1.6 times more Phosphorus, 35 times more Selenium and 351 times more Sodium than Fresh Orange juice.
- While 100 g of Raw Orange juice contain 1.4 times more Magnesium, 2.6 times more Potassium and 1.4 times more Water than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e.
- 100 grams of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e lack sufficient amounts of Magnesium
- 100 grams of Fresh Orange juice lack sufficient amounts of Calcium, Manganese and Selenium
- Both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e as well as Raw Orange juice lack sufficient amounts of Zinc in 100 grams.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 grams:
- 100 grams of Desserts, apple crisp, prepared-from-recipe have 3.6 times more Energy, 17.2 times more Fat, 28.5 times more Saturated Fat, 6.3 times more Omega 3, 37.1 times more Omega 6, 3 times more Carbohydrate, 2.3 times more Sugars, 7 times more Fiber and 2.5 times more Protein than Fresh Orange juice.
- 100 grams of Fresh Orange juice provide inadequate amounts of Energy, Omega 3, Omega 6, Fiber and Protein
